Project name: The Ritz-Carlton Residences

Location: Bangkok, Thailand

Date completed: 2018

Architect: Ole Scheeren

Interior Designer: Palazzo IA

Hotel Group/ Developer: Pace Development

Construction Company: Bouygues Construction and Pace Development

King Power Mahanakhon is a mixed-use skyscraper, standing right in the heart of Silom/Sathon central business district of Bangkok, Thailand. It is recognized as Thailand’s Tallest Tower and one of the most expensive condominiums in the city. The Client decided to choose this location mainly because of a convenient traveling reason and the prestigiousness of the building, consisting of a 77-storey glass tower. However, the original interior design of the residence was a choice of contemporary modern. But due to client’s strong taste in classical sense, Palazzo IA further adapted the design by embracing the modern style yet classic, exposing the house environment to be more special unique from other units in the same tower.

The complex collaborative design through the adaptation of European culture with Thai style represents the marvellous creative idea in this modern era. This is the origin of Thai Neo Classical style, found by Palazzo IA’s designers.
